Kazakhstan: Industrial production growth moderates slightly in January

Industrial output rose 5.2% over the same month of the previous year in January. The pace of expansion moderated slightly from the 5.4% year-on-year growth recorded in December.

The manufacturing and electricity, gas, steam and air conditioning sub-sectors picked up in January. Manufacturing output grew 6.2% year-on-year (December: +4.4% year-on-year) and the electricity, gas, steam and air conditioning supply increased 6.4% year-on-year (December: +4.1% yoy) in the previous month. Conversely, the mining and quarrying sub-sector lost steam. Output in the sector rose at a more moderate annual rate of 4.5% (December: +6.5% year-on-year). Moreover, the water supply, sewerage system and waste management sector contracted 3.4% year-on-year in January, contrasting a 0.2% annual expansion in December.

Annual average growth in industrial production in January mirrored December’s 7.2%—the highest reading since June 2011.
